Titre : Face and Object Discrimination in Autism, and Relationship to IQ and Age Type de document : Texte imprimé et/ou numérique Auteurs : Pamela M. PALLETT, Auteur ; Shereen J. COHEN, Auteur ; Karen R. DOBKINS, Auteur Année de publication : 2014 Article en page(s) : p.1039-1054 Langues : Anglais (eng) Mots-clés : Autism Spectrum Disorders Face processing Object processing Inversion effects Adolescents Development Index. décimale : PER Périodiques Résumé : The current study tested fine discrimination of upright and inverted faces and objects in adolescents with Autism Spectrum Disorder (ASD) as compared to age- and IQ-matched controls. Discrimination sensitivity was tested using morphed faces and morphed objects, and all stimuli were equated in low-level visual characteristics (luminance, contrast, spatial frequency make-up). Participants with ASD exhibited slight, non-significant impairments in discrimination sensitivity for faces, yet significantly enhanced discrimination sensitivity for objects. The ASD group also showed a protracted development of face and object inversion effects. Finally, for ASD participants, face sensitivity improved with increasing IQ while object sensitivity improved with age. By contrast, for controls, face sensitivity improved with age, but neither face nor object sensitivity was influenced by IQ. These findings suggest that individuals with ASD follow a qualitatively different path in the development of face and object processing abilities. Titre : The development of perceptual expertise for faces and objects in autism spectrum conditions Type de document : Texte imprimé et/ou numérique Auteurs : Cara R. DAMIANO, Auteur ; Owen CHURCHES, Auteur ; Howard RING, Auteur ; Simon BARON-COHEN, Auteur Année de publication : 2011 Article en page(s) : p.297-301 Langues : Anglais (eng) Mots-clés : face processing object processing autism spectrum conditions inversion effect perceptual expertise configural processing local processing Index. décimale : PER Périodiques Résumé : Previous research indicates that individuals with autism spectrum conditions (ASC) do not develop face expertise to the same extent as typical individuals. Yet it remains unclear whether this atypicality is specific to faces or related to more pervasive perceptual or cognitive deficits involved in the actual process of gaining expertise. To address this question, we examined the extent to which adults with ASC were capable of developing expertise with non-face objects. To become experts, all participants completed a 2-week training program with novel objects, known as Greebles. Level of expertise was assessed throughout training by measuring the ability to identify Greebles on an individual level. The perceptual strategies acquired as a result of expertise were measured through an inversion effect task completed before and after training, in which performance with upright Greebles and faces was compared to performance with inverted Greebles and faces. After expertise training, it was found that individuals in both the ASC and the typical group successfully achieved expertise and showed an enhanced Greeble inversion effect as a result of training. The development of an inversion effect with Greebles suggests that individuals with ASC may employ the same processing strategies as the typical group. Although exploratory, these findings have implications for understanding the nature of the face processing deficit in ASC as well as offering potential insights into face processing interventions for individuals with ASC.
